对唇形科分药花属植物滨藜叶分药花Perovskia atriplicifolia Benth.的干燥全草90%乙醇提取物的乙酸乙酯部分进行化学成分研究,从中分离得到15个化合物。经通过波谱数据分析及与文献对照,该15个化合物的结构分别鉴定为:蓟黄素(cirsimaritin,1),鼠尾草素(salvigenin,2),丁香醛(syringaldehyde,3),咖啡酸乙烯酯(vinyl caffeate,4),2α,3α-dihydroxyolean-12-en-28-oic acid(5),2α,3α-dihydroxyurs-12-en-28-oic acid(6),niga-ichigoside F1(2α,3β,19α,23-tetrahydroxyurs-12-en-28-oic acidO-β-D-glucopyranoside,7),绢毛榄仁苷(sericoside,8),4-epi-niga-ichigoside F1(2α,3β,19α,24-tetrahydroxyurs-12-en-28-oic acid O-β-D-glucopyranoside,9),瓜子金皂苷丁(2α,3β,24-trihydroxyolean-12-en-28-oic acid O-β-D-glucopyranosyl-(1→2)-β-D-glucopyranoside,10),夏枯草苷(pruvuloside A,11),2α,3β,23-trihydroxyolean-12-en-28-oic acid O-β-D-glucopyranosyl-(1→2)-β-D-glucopyranoside(12),迷迭香酸甲酯(rosmarinic acid methyl ester,13),β-谷甾醇(β-sitosterol,14),胡萝卜苷(daucosterol,15)。化合物1~13为首次从该属植物中分离得到。所有化合物均为首次从该种植物中分离得到。
The chemical composition of the ethyl acetate fraction of the dried whole plant 90% ethanol extract of Perovskia atriplicifolia Benth. was analyzed. 15 compounds were isolated from it. Through analysis of spectral data and comparison with the literature, the structures of the 15 compounds were identified as: cirsimaritin (1), salvigenin (2), syringaldehyde (3), and caffeic acid ethylene. Ester (vinyl caffeate, 4), 2α, 3α-dihydroxyolean-12-en-28-oic acid (5), 2α, 3α-dihydroxyurs-12-en-28-oic acid (6), niga-ichigoside F1 (2α ,3β,19α,23-tetrahydroxyurs-12-en-28-oic acidO-β-D-glucopyranoside,7),semicoside (sericoside,8),4-epi-niga-ichigoside F1(2α,3β,19α ,24-tetrahydroxyurs-12-en-28-oic acid O-β-D-glucopyranoside, 9), melon seed saponin (2α,3β,24-trihydroxyolean-12-en-28-oic acid O-β-D -glucopyranosyl-(1→2)-β-D-glucopyranoside, 10), pruvuloside A (11), 2α, 3β, 23-trihydroxyolean-12-en-28-oic acid O-β-D- Glucopyranosyl-(1→2)-β-D-glucopyranoside (12), rosmarinic acid methyl ester (13), β-sitosterol (14), daucosterol (15) ). Compounds 1-13 were isolated from this genus for the first time. All compounds were isolated from the plant for the first time.
